The Ticonderoga-class guided-missile cruiser USS Chancellorsville (CG 62) arrives at Commander Fleet Activities Yokosuka to join the Forward-Deployed Naval Forces deployed to Japan.

YOKOSUKA, Japan (June 18, 2015)  Chancellorsville recently completed a combat systems update with the latest Aegis Baseline 9 combat system. Chancellorsville is the first U.S. Navy ship to forward-deploy with that capability to help ensure the U.S. is best positioned to provide security and stability in the Indo-Asia-Pacific Region.
